Saleem has been seeing a therapist because she cannot adjust to her new husband's children from a previous marriage. Although she dearly loves her husband, she feels awkward and embarrassed in front of the children

The therapist suggests that she bring her husband and his children with her to the next session so she can see them interact. Saleem is probably seeing a __________
a) behavior therapist.
b) psychoanalyst.
c) Gestalt therapist.
d) family therapist.


d
